poirot’s next casestar casting to be announcedThis new production of Agatha Christie’s Black Coffee

includes Company regulars: Liza Goddard, star of such TV

hits as Bergerac and the long-running give us A clue, Gary Mavers

who is best known for playing heart-throb doctor Andrew Attwood

in Peak Practice and Ben Nealon, perhaps best loved for his role

as Capt Forsythe in the iTV drama soldier soldier.

A quintessential english country estate is thrown into

chaos following the murder of eccentric inventor Sir Claud

Amory, and the theft of his new earth shattering formula.

Arriving at the estate moments too late, one man immediately

senses a potent brew of despair, treachery, and deception amid

the estate’s occupants. That man is Hercule Poirot.

in the first play ever written by Agatha Christie we are introduced

to a character who went on to become the most famous detective

of all time and the only fictional character ever to receive a

full-page obituary in the new york Times.

The Mousetrap is famous around the world for being the

longest running show of any kind in the history of theatre and

now it’s back by popular demand following a record

breaking sell out week in 2013.

The scene is set when a group of people gathered in a country

house cut off by the snow discover, to their horror, that there is

a murderer in their midst. Who can it be? One by one the

suspicious characters reveal their sordid pasts until at the

last, nerve-shredding moment the identity and the

motives are finally revealed.

In her own inimitable style, Dame Agatha Christie has created an

atmosphere of shuddering suspense and a brilliantly intricate plot

where murder lurks around every corner.

oscar Wilde’s much loved and brilliantly witty masterpiece

The Importance of Being Earnest features The Bunbury

Company of Players comprising an all star line up of Rosalind

Ayres, Niall Buggy, Nigel Havers, Martin Jarvis, Christine

Kavanagh, Cherie Lunghi and Siân Phillips, in a new production

directed by lucy Bailey, designed by William Dudley and the

company writer is Simon Brett.

The Importance of Being Earnest is known to elegantly lampoon

the hypocrisies of a Victorian society and opens as two bachelors,

the dependable, John Worthing, J.P. and upper class playboy

Algernon Moncrieff, feel compelled to create different identities

in order to pursue two eligible ladies, Cecily Cardew and gwendolyn

Fairfax. The hilarious misadventures which result from their

subterfuge; their brushes with the redoubtable lady Bracknell

and the uptight Miss Prism results in a plot that twists and fizzles

with some of the finest dialogue to be found in theatre.

The internationally acclaimed stage sensation, Jersey Boys is touring the

uK and ireland for the very first time and comes to the new Alexandra

Theatre this December. This smash-hit musical has won 55 major awards

worldwide, including the olivier Award for Best new Musical.

Jersey Boys tells the true life story of four boys from the wrong side

of the tracks who wrote their own songs, invented their own unique

sound, and sold 175 million records worldwide. Featuring hit after

legendary hit including Beggin’, can’t take my eyes off you, oh What

A Night, sherry, Walk Like A man, Bye Bye Baby, Big girls don’t cry

and many more, Jersey Boys is a story full of heart, humour and

‘sHeer musical razzmatazz’ (THe SunDAy exPreSS)

you simply will never forget.

AMbASSAdor thEAtrE groUp Co-founded by Sir Howard Panter and rosemary Squire oBe in 1992, the Ambassador Theatre group ltd (ATg) has grown to be the world’s number one live-theatre group with a total of 40 venues in Britain and on Broadway and an internationally recognised theatre producer. it is also a leader in theatre ticketing services through ATg Tickets and The Ticket Machine group (TMg). ATg’s impressive portfolio of West end theatres includes Apollo Victoria, Donmar Warehouse, Duke of york’s, Fortune, Harold Pinter, lyceum, Phoenix, Piccadilly, Playhouse, Savoy and Trafalgar Studios 1 & 2. in new york, ATg owns The lyric Theatre (formerly Foxwoods), the largest theatre on Broadway. ATg’s regional theatres include The Ambassadors Woking encompassing the new Victoria and rhoda Mcgaw Theatres and the award-winning Ambassador Cinemas; Aylesbury Waterside Theatre; new Alexandra Theatre Birmingham; Theatre royal Brighton; Bristol Hippodrome; Churchill Theatre Bromley; edinburgh Playhouse; leas Cliff Hall, Folkestone; King’s Theatre and Theatre royal, glasgow; grimsby Auditorium; liverpool empire; Palace Theatre and opera House, Manchester; Milton Keynes Theatre; new Theatre, oxford; richmond Theatre; Southport Theatre and Convention Centre; regent Theatre and Victoria Hall, Stoke-on-Trent; Sunderland empire; Princess Theatre, Torquay; new Wimbledon Theatre and new Wimbledon Studio and grand opera House, york. Current and recent ATg co-productions include dirty rotten scoundrels, Jersey Boys, rock of Ages, macbeth, the hothouse, the Pride, Passion Play, Posh, Jumpy and constellations (royal Court at the Duke of york’s), 9 to 5 the musical, Priscilla Queen of the desert, Legally Blonde the musical, monty Python’s spamalot, the rocky horror show, goodnight mister tom, the mystery of charles dickens, south Pacific, All New People, dandy dick, Blue/orange, ghost the musical, Matthew Bourne’s Nutcracker!, exit the King, the mountaintop, Being shakespeare, the misanthrope, West side story, elling and guys and dolls.
